Output 7c5041b3a61571aec25498cbe8759d4fa964726f3fd58e4019fe3b2a5c6d0479:11

value
5646559827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1a168cd238891d183c7dfddf2b839d67ca2bfa1 OP_EQUAL
address
3KLqhVDmLwXzJAvmHBKqJj5Hzug7WnD8d9
transaction
7c5041b3a61571aec25498cbe8759d4fa964726f3fd58e4019fe3b2a5c6d0479
spent
true